Adani Enterprises to Invest $1.5 Billion in Data Center Business Expansion

Adani Enterprises, the flagship company of billionaire Gautam Adani, is set to make a significant investment in its data center business. With plans to spend around $1.5 billion over the next three years, Adani Enterprises aims to bolster its position in the rapidly growing data center market.

Annual capital expenditure

The annual capital expenditure for Adani Enterprises’ data center business is projected to be approximately $500 million this year, as well as for the next two years. Expansion plans

Adani Enterprises envisions the construction of nine data centers, aiming to achieve a total capacity of 1 gigawatt by 2030. Current progress

Currently, AdaniConnex, the data center unit of Adani Enterprises, operates one data center in Chennai. However, the company is actively constructing two more facilities in Noida and Hyderabad, with almost two-thirds of the construction already completed. Additionally, phase 2 development is underway in Chennai, while land acquisition for data center projects in Hyderabad and Navi Mumbai is also in progress. Adani Enterprises’ diversification

The data center unit is one of the newer business ventures for Adani Enterprises. Traditionally recognized for its leadership in the ports and power sectors, the conglomerate has been strategically diversifying its portfolio. Accelerated expansion

The guidance provided by Adani Enterprises’ CFO indicates accelerated expansion plans for the overall business. The significant investment in the data center sector aligns with the company’s broader growth strategy. Adani Enterprises has witnessed notable partnerships and investments in recent months, with GQG Partners acquiring stakes in several Adani firms, and banks approving a massive $3.5 billion refinancing deal. External endorsement

Adding to the positive momentum, Adani Enterprises received a significant endorsement in the form of a $553 million funding support from the US government’s development finance agency for its port project in Sri Lanka. Denial of allegations

It’s worth mentioning that the Adani Group has faced allegations of corporate fraud by Hindenburg Research. However, the conglomerate has repeatedly denied these allegations and is committed to upholding the highest standards of corporate governance and transparency.
